foam engineers are tasked with designing and developing foam products that are both functional and cost-effective. This requires a deep understanding of the properties of different foam materials, as well as a keen eye for detail and a creative approach to problem-solving. Whether working on projects in the automotive, aerospace, or construction industries, foam engineers must be able to balance the needs of their clients with the constraints of the materials they are working with.

One of the key responsibilities of a foam engineer is to identify opportunities for innovation and improvement in foam technology. This may involve researching new materials, experimenting with different formulations, or collaborating with other experts in the field to develop new products. By staying up-to-date with the latest developments in foam technology, foam engineers can ensure that their products remain competitive and meet the changing needs of their clients.

In addition to developing new foam products, foam engineers are also responsible for testing and evaluating their performance. This may involve conducting experiments in a lab setting, using specialized equipment to measure the properties of different foam materials, or working with clients to gather feedback on the products they have developed. By carefully analyzing the results of these tests, foam engineers can identify areas for improvement and make the necessary adjustments to their designs.

To succeed as a foam engineer, individuals must possess a strong technical background in materials science, engineering, or a related field. A solid understanding of the properties of different foam materials, as well as experience working with specialized equipment and tools, is essential for success in this role. Additionally, foam engineers must be able to communicate effectively with clients, colleagues, and other stakeholders, as collaboration is often key to developing successful foam products.
